OVERVIEW: We currently have multiple career opportunities for an Analyst II in our Clinical Drug Services department. This position is responsible for delivering exceptional Special Authorization service to our customers, within established standards for turn-around. Special authorization is a process whereby prescribers can request coverage for specific drugs for their patients. WHAT YOU WILL DO: Assess and render decisions on Special Authorization requests according to the established guidelines for drug(s) requested and accepted medical condition(s). Determine appropriate system entry and correspondence information to be recorded. Enter information on Alberta Blue Cross® computer systems regarding Special Authorization requests in order to facilitate appropriate claims adjudication. Prepare correspondence advising prescribers and subscribers of decisions regarding Special Authorization requests. Handle electronic and telephone inquiries from both internal and external customers.
